2009-05-01 3 views
0

Как мы можем создать приложение, например dotnetnuke, с помощью MVC. Мы можем добавлять модули и другие вещи непосредственно без изменения кода.ASP.NET MVC - Dot Net Nuke

+0

Не могли бы вы разработать? Вопрос довольно общий, и в настоящее время правильный ответ будет писать его самостоятельно на основе ваших необходимых потребностей? – BinaryMisfit

+0

Я хочу создать сайт сообщества с asp.net mvc. Это приложение я хочу, как dotnetnuke. Что я могу добавить модули в будущем в соответствии с моим требованием, это возможно с помощью asp.net mvc –

+0

Попробуйте orchardproject.net inseed от DNN – adopilot

ответ

6

Этот тип вопросов говорит о многом. Хотя вы, конечно, многому научитесь, пытаясь осуществить такой проект, тот факт, что вы задаете этот вопрос, говорит о том, что в ваших знаниях есть много и много пробелов, и не в последнюю очередь это понимание того, что вы не получите полезного ответа задавая такой вопрос из-за того, что такое обязательство представляет собой большое усилие, состоящее из множества подкомпонентов и пересекающих несколько дисциплин. Вы не можете ожидать, что кто-нибудь даст вам ответы, которые вам нужны, в требуемом здесь месте.

Мое предложение было бы отступить, запустить Visual Studio и сначала создать простой веб-сайт с MVC; возможно, с несколькими функциями, такими как членство, форумы, редактируемые страницы и комментирование страниц.

Как только вы почувствуете себя комфортно с MVC и сможете легко найти свой путь вокруг своей архитектуры, вы сможете начать думать о своем подходе к более сложным проблемам, таким как создание CMS, такого как DotNetNuke.

Я бы также рекомендовал вам не создавать новую версию DotNetNuke только потому, что это то, к чему вы привыкли, но чтобы посмотреть на эту систему и решить, действительно ли это лучший способ сделать что-то и посмотреть, t, которые вы могли бы улучшить (или полностью перестроить) этот тип реализации CMS.

+0

Спасибо, Натан. Я делаю это только –

0

Насколько я знаю, на базе MVC нет какой-либо CMS, которая обеспечивает ту же гибкость и функции, что и DotNetNuke. Вероятно, это связано с тем, что v. 1.0 MVC был выпущен только 4-6 недель назад.

+0

Люди создают несколько приложений с открытым исходным кодом на основе MVC более года. – Paco

+0

Из-за утверждения «Мы можем добавлять модули и другие вещи непосредственно без изменения кода», чтобы означать создание приложения с использованием существующего приложения или инфраструктуры разработки, например DNN. Я понимаю, что есть много приложений с открытым исходным кодом MVC, но я не знаю ни одного зрелого, как DNN. –

2

Начало глядя на Kooboo

С сайта:

Enterprise CMS на основе ASP. NET MVC

Kooboo CMS позволяет эффективно создавать профессиональный сайт , не теряя при этом качество продукции.

Разработчики
Эта система Enterprise CMS экономит время и позволяет вам свободу, что вам нужно для разработки высококачественных веб-сайтов с личным ощупь. Мы упростили процесс веб-разработки. Kooboo CMS - на основе ASP.NET MVC. Наши простые в использовании учебные пособия и быстрый ответ дают четкую инструкцию и поддержку, чтобы дать вам уверенность в том, что раскрывают ваш творческий потенциал.

Дизайнеры
Мы даем вам контроль, что вы заслуживаете в вашем HTML/CSS кодирования. Kooboo CMS не генерирует внешний HTML-код. В дополнении мы предоставляем поддержку и предложения относительно кодирования HTML.

Физические лица
Создайте ваш личный сайт легко! Посетите kooboostore.com, чтобы загрузить пакеты и модули сайта, и начните , настроив свой сайт одним щелчком мыши!Заходите в магазин для обновлений недельного обновления сайта от пользователей сообщества или команды Kooboo .

Kooboo CMS обеспечивает быструю веб-разработку на уровне предприятия, которая является очень удобным. Мы создали эту систему из-за того, что не нашли , что искали в любых других пакетах разработки. Позвольте нам показать, как выгодно и выгодно создавать легкие веб-разработки!

Лицензирование - GPL v3 с опцией поддержки.

Смежные вопросы